We all do it every New Year. We wake up on January 1 (probably) and decide to get our life in order. Apparently the most popular resolutions amongst students are health, wealth, studying and sticking to resolutions. So here are a few FatTips.

“Get healthier”

  • Ditch diet fads. Quick fixes don’t work.
  • Moderation is key. Yeh yeh. We know. But at least make sure you’re getting the essentials needed to maintain a balanced diet.
  • Use stairs instead of lifts and escalators. Walk and cycle. Sack off the bus. If you’ve got a car, park it.
  • Bet you’ve got a cheap gym at college. Use it. Added bonus – lots of hot people use gyms.
  • Party – getting down with your bad self is a great workout.

“Get down to serious studying”

  • You don’t have to fly solo. Make it a group activity. You can swap ideas and learn new stuff from your fellow students.
  • Don’t put work off. Do it now. Then go out. You’ll enjoy yourself more, do better work and won’t hand things in late. The Theory of Relativity wasn’t written while Einstein was hanging.
  • Getting talking. Don’t be afraid to ask for help and use every resource available. If you don’t get a concept, ask a lecturer or friend. You are not alone. Everyone doesn’t know something. Or something…

“Get my money sorted”

  • Try to create a monthly budget for entertainment, food, toiletries, etc (again).
  • Distinguish your needs from your wants. Nikes and iPhone 5s are probably wants. The key thing is to be realistic about your spending habits, know what your weaknesses are and avoid them.
  • Open a high interest savings account, pay your loans etc into it and then release a certain amount of money each month. Lock the account so that your dosh is easily deposited but difficult to withdraw.

“Keep my resolutions”

  • Don’t make a standard list – create measurable goals. Eg: try ‘Go to the gym twice a week’ instead of ‘get fit’.
  • Be realistic – if you can’t reach the goals you’ve set, you’ll end up frustrated and more likely to knock them on the head.

Most importantly – resolve to be happy, worry less, laugh more and work smart.
